    None of the red or bluebooks printed past the mid-1950s are scarce. There were too many printed, and many are still around.

    The early ones however, are a different story, especially in nice condition.

    The first 6 Redbooks (1947-1952) are the tough ones, with a number 1 edition in #1 condition having sold for more than $2,000 at auction. All are known in near mint condition.

    The first 9 bluebooks are tough. Some of the overprints are extremely scarce, especially in top condition. The black version of the fourth bluebook is currently unknown in choice condition.
